Step 1: Cleanse Gently
A gentle cleanser removes excess oil, makeup, and impurities without stripping your skin's natural moisture. Cleansing twice daily creates the perfect foundation for the rest of your skincare routine.
Step 2: Brighten with Vitamin C
Vitamin C is one of the most loved skincare ingredients because it helps improve the appearance of dullness and promotes a more even-looking complexion. Apply a few drops every morning before moisturizing.
Step 3: Lock in Hydration
Hydrated skin naturally looks smoother, healthier, and more radiant. A lightweight moisturizer helps strengthen the skin barrier while keeping your face soft throughout the day.

Your morning skincare routine
Your morning routine prepares your skin for the day ahead. Keep it light, gentle, and focused on hydration and sun protection.
Step 1: Cleanse gently
Start by cleansing your face with a gentle face wash. This helps remove overnight oil, sweat, and any residue from your nighttime skincare.
Use lukewarm water and avoid rubbing your skin harshly with a towel. Instead, gently pat your face dry.
Glow Care tip: If your skin feels dry or tight after washing, choose a gentle cleanser and avoid over-cleansing.
Step 2: Apply a serum or treatment, if needed
If you use a serum, apply it after cleansing and before moisturiser. Beginners do not need multiple serums.
Start with one product based on your main skincare goal, such as hydration, dull-looking skin, or uneven-looking texture.
When trying a new active product, introduce it slowly and follow the product’s directions. Patch-test first if your skin is sensitive.
Step 3: Moisturise
Moisturiser helps keep skin feeling soft, comfortable, and hydrated. Apply it while your skin is slightly damp after cleansing for a comfortable finish.
Step 4: Finish with sunscreen
Sunscreen is the final step in your morning routine.
Choose a broad-spectrum sunscreen with SPF 30 or higher and apply it generously to exposed skin.
If you are outdoors for extended periods, sweating, or in water, follow the label’s reapplication instructions.
Sunscreen is not only for beach days.
It belongs in a daily routine, including everyday commutes, college days, office days, and time spent near windows.
Frequently asked questions
How many skincare products does a beginner need?
Start with three essentials: a cleanser, moisturiser, and sunscreen. Add other products only when you understand your skin’s needs.
Should girls use skincare every day?
A simple daily routine can be appropriate: gentle cleansing, moisturising when needed, and broad-spectrum sunscreen during the day.
For persistent acne, irritation, or other skin concerns, consult a qualified dermatologist
Can I use the same moisturiser in the morning and at night?
Yes. Many people use one moisturiser for both routines. If your skin feels drier at night, you may prefer a richer texture for evening use.
What is the correct order of skincare products?
A basic order is cleanser, treatment product if used, moisturiser, and sunscreen as the final morning step.
